#DDF7BD Color Information

Hex color code: #DDF7BD

The hex color #DDF7BD is a delicate green with RGB values of (221, 247, 189) and HSL of (87°, 78%, 85%). It is often used for branding and logos.

Color Meaning and Usage

A light green tone, #DDF7BD has RGB (221, 247, 189) and HSL (87°, 78%, 85%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is popular for illustrations and friendly visual themes.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#DDF7BD is #D6BBF7,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#F7F4BB.
